Mary E Huddleston 1943 - 2010

Mary E Huddleston of Littleton, Arapahoe County, CO was born on March 23, 1943, and died at age 67 years old on September 24, 2010. Mary Huddleston was buried at Ft. Logan National Cemetery Section 2 Site 876 4400 West Kenyon Avenue, in Denver.

Did you know?
In 1943, in the year that Mary E Huddleston was born, on March 31st, the Broadway musical Oklahoma! opened. Written by Richard Rodgers and Oscar Hammerstein II (the first of their string of successful collaborations), audiences loved it. The musical ran for 2,212 performances originally and was made into a movie in 1954.
